On islands in the Caribbean, there are almost 150 species of lizards belonging to the genus Anolis. Scientists believe that these species evolved from two species found on mainland USA. Explain how the Caribbean species could have evolved.
A
- Geographic(al) isolation;
- Separate gene pools / no interbreeding / gene flow (between populations);
- Variation due to mutation;
- Different selection pressures / different abiotic / biotic conditions / environments
/ habitats; - Different(ial) reproductive success / selected organisms (survive and)
reproduce; - Leads to change / increase in allele frequency

Describe how you would determine the mean percentage cover for beach grass on a sand dune
A
- divide the area into a grid
- use a random number generator to generate coordinates
- use a large sample size of quadrats
- place quadrats at coordinates and work out percentage cover
- divide total percentage by number of quadrats (work out mean)
